Mary Eloise Nenninger, 94, of Cape Girardeau died Monday, April 15, 2002, at St. Francis Medical Center.

She was born Jan. 18, 1908, in Cape Girardeau, daughter of William H. and Josephine Lipp Nenninger.

Nenninger was a lifelong resident of Cape Girardeau and graduate of St. Vincent's Academy. She was a seamstress at Buckner-Ragsdale many years. She was a member of St. Mary's Cathedral and its Cathedral Ladies.

Survivors include three nieces, Jody Kiehne of Cape Girardeau, Ann Asjan of San Antonio, Texas, Pat Fieno of Cincinnati, Ohio; five nephews, Bill Nenninger of Tampa, Fla., Alan Nenninger of Fort Leavenworth, Kan., Ronald Shannon of Cape Girardeau, Mickey Shannon of Denver, Colo., and John Shannon of St. Louis.

She was preceded in death by three brothers and three sisters.

Friends may call at Ford and Sons Mount Auburn Funeral Home from 6 to 7:30 p.m. today. Parish prayers will be at 7:30.

Funeral will be at 10 a.m. Wednesday at St. Mary's Cathedral, with Monsignor Richard Rolwing officiating. Burial will be in St. Mary's Cemetery.
